I know a lot of the pay-one-price restaurants at WDW - the buffets and character meals and dinner shows - have varying prices for peak times and off-peak times. But how much do they vary? Does each restaurant have just a peak price and an off peak price, or are there multiple prices based on HOW peak a peak time it is?

The cost of some restaurants varies based on the time of year (peak seasons vs regular season), day of the week (weekday vs weekend) and time of day (breakfast vs lunch vs dinner).
Akershus in Epcot, Biergarten in Epcot and Hollywood & Vine in DHS have different prices for Lunch and Dinner during the same day.

The short version is the following dates will have peak dining prices.
  • President’s Day: from the weekend prior to President’s Day through the weekend after President’s Day
  • Spring Break/Easter: select dates from the second week of March until the week after Easter, these dates can really vary from year to year depending on when Easter falls
  • Summer Season: June through early August
  • Christmas/New Years Holidays: from mid-December through the first few days of January, may carry through to the marathon weekend
The restaurants that do this are as follows.

1900 Park Fare
Akershus (Princess Storybook Meals)
Biergarten
Boma (breakfast and dinner)
Cape May Café (breakfast and dinner buffet)
Chef Mickey’s (breakfast and dinner)
Cinderella’s Royal Table
Crystal Palace
Garden Grill
Hollywood and Vine (Play ’n Dine character buffets)
Liberty Tree Tavern (dinner only)
Ohana (breakfast and dinner)
Trails End
Tusker House


So correct me if I'm wrong, but they don't have one price for dinner from 4pm to 5pm, and another price during peak hours of 5pm to 8pm, right?
Unless something has changed, no.

Breakfast is $X, lunch is $Y and dinner is $Z all day long. During the aforementioned times of year a surcharge of is added to the regular price of each meal.
